Turkey-Syria earthquake: What happened beneath the surface to cause such devastation?
•The Turkey and Syria earthquakes have led to terrible destruction on a scale not seen in Europe for many decades. A key geological contribution to the devastation was the relatively shallow depth of the earthquake hypocentres: 18 km for the first 7.8 event and 10 km for the later 7.5 shock

Turkey, Syria earthquake: How satellites can aid in rescue operations
•Satellite data enables humanitarian aid to better deliver water and food by mapping the condition of roads, bridges, buildings, and — most crucially — identifying populations trying to escape potential aftershocks
